摘要
Voluntary medical male circumcision (VMMC) reduces heterosexual HIV acquisition; therefore, the WHO has issued recommendations to implement VMMC throughout East and Southern AfricaMost adult VMMCs have been performed using surgical methods such as the forceps-guided, dorsal slit and sleeve resection methodsCompared with surgical methods, devices should aim to make VMMC easier, safer, faster, sutureless, appropriate for administration by nurses, inexpensive, less painful, require less infrastructure and not require follow-up visitsCurrent devices involve use of clamps, elastic collar compression and ligature; surgical instruments that seal the wound with tissue adhesive and devices that cut and staple simultaneously have also been developedDevice-based techniques continue to be optimized but additional research is needed to further harness technological innovations for both conventional surgical and device-based methods to expand the reach of VMMC programmes
